Amazon Timestream for InfluxDB Updates

Amazon Timestream for InfluxDB now supports expanded multi-node cluster configurations for InfluxDB 3 Enterprise edition, allowing you to scale clusters up to 15 nodes for high read throughput and availability.

  • New Features: Configure clusters with up to 15 nodes, including writer/reader nodes and dedicated reader-only nodes.
  • Flexibility: Add and remove nodes from Enterprise clusters, and upgrade from Core to Enterprise edition.
  • Availability: Multi-node deployments are available in all regions where Timestream for InfluxDB is offered.

What to do

  • Configure custom parameter groups for your desired node topology using the console, AWS CLI, or AWS SDKs.
  • Upgrade to Enterprise edition to access multi-node deployment capabilities and compaction features.
